John August, born on April 4, 1970, in Boulder, Colorado, is a highly acclaimed screenwriter known for his successful collaboration with renowned director Tim Burton. From an early age, August showed a passion for storytelling and filmmaking. He pursued this passion by earning his bachelor's degree in journalism from Drake University. He furthered his education by obtaining a master's degree in film from the University of Southern California. August's strong educational background paved the way for his successful career in the entertainment industry.
John August's career took off when he began collaborating with Tim Burton, a partnership that would lead to numerous successful projects. Some of August's most notable credits include the films Go, Big Fish, Titan A.E., and the Charlie's Angels franchise. His talent for crafting compelling and engaging narratives has earned him critical acclaim and a loyal fan base.
In addition to his work in Hollywood, August is also a co-host of the popular podcast Scriptnotes, where he discusses all things related to film and screenwriting. This platform allows him to share his knowledge and expertise with aspiring writers and industry professionals alike. Furthermore, August founded Quote-Unquote Apps, a tech company focused on developing software for authors and screenwriters. In 2007, John August made his directorial debut with the film The Nines, which featured a stellar cast including Ryan Reynolds, Melissa McCarthy, and Elle Fanning. This project allowed August to showcase his talents behind the camera and explore new creative avenues.
